Jeppesen ForeFlight builds industry-leading aviation software used by pilots, aircraft operators, and major airlines worldwide. As a high-growth, private equity-backed company, we are focused on scaling our operations, strengthening our financial infrastructure, and driving operational excellence across the business. Our team combines deep domain expertise with a collaborative, high-performance culture to solve complex challenges and support continued growth. We're hiring a hands-on AI Adoption Champion to drive responsible, measurable adoption of AI tools across our ~3,000-person aviation software organization. This is a hybrid technical-and-programmatic role: you'll drive the platform configuration, day-to-day operations, and be the visible internal champion who makes AI useful, safe, and a little bit fun for engineers, product, customer success, legal, and back-office teams alike. You'll partner closely with IT/Security, Legal, HR, and our business unit leaders. The ideal candidate would thrive spearheading cross-functional AI adoption strategies with their hands-on knowledge of AI systems, and consumable communications to C-level executives and early career developers alike. ## **Key Responsibilities** **Drive Adoption and Engagement** - Build and run a multi-channel adoption program: office hours, internal community (Slack/Zoom/Confluence), demos, training, and on-demand learning paths - Design gamification mechanics — challenges, leaderboards, badges, prompt-of-the-week, team-vs-team competitions — tied to real productivity outcomes, not vanity activity - Identify and develop "AI champions" inside each business unit; equip them with playbooks, prompt libraries, and use-case templates - Translate wins into stories: surface high-impact examples and amplify them through internal comms, all-hands, and exec updates **Configure and Integrate** - Own the configuration of our enterprise AI platforms (Claude, Copilot, and adjacent tools): user provisioning, SSO/SCIM, permissions, data controls, retention policies, content filters - Stand up and maintain integrations with our identity, observability, and productivity stack (Okta, AWS, Slack, M365, Jira, etc.) - Configure guardrails aligned to our AI governance framework, including data classification, sensitive-data handling, and region-specific requirements - Maintain a sandbox/eval environment for testing new models, prompts, and connectors before broad rollout - Monitor and communicate the art of the possible using emerging foundation models, skills, MCPs, and related technologies **Support, Operate, and Break/Fix** - Serve as the AI-tooling subject-matter expert during incidents; IT, Business Applications, and Customer Support own incident response and RCA, with this role looped in on outages, degradations, and post-mortems - Track outage and degradation patterns and feed them back into vendor escalations and adoption planning - Manage vendor relationships, support tickets, license utilization, and renewal readiness - Keep an internal status page and known-issues log so users always know what's working **Enabling Non-Developers** - Build role-specific learning paths for non-technical functions, e.g., plain-language curricula with realistic, function-specific examples (a CS rep summarizing tickets, a legal analyst reviewing a vendor MSA, an FP&A analyst drafting variance prose) - Run guided, hands-on workshops and "first-use" sessions; Default to live coaching over self-service docs for many of these audiences - Curate role-tuned, organizationally available tools including prompt libraries, Skills, MCPs, and git-backed Plugins that are easy to install and separately maintained from the developer-oriented material - Identify and develop non-technical AI champions inside each function so support is local, contextual, and trusted - Partner with HR and Communications to weave AI fluency into onboarding for every new hire, regardless of role **Measure and Report** - Define and inst…
